Which is greater?
(i) 60 km/hr
(ii) 15 m/s
Advertisements
उत्तर
60 km/hr can be converted into m/s to compare with 15m/s.
60 km/hr = (60 X 1000)/3600 = 16.66 m/s. so speed 60 km/hr is greater.
